Celestial navigational globe

Celestial navigational globe. Astronomical details on the sphere show only stars; neither constellation figures nor contours are drawn. Above the title cartouche there is a magnitude table in a rectangular cartouche. The stars are marked by their Bayer notation. Star names are printed in capital letters and provided with a number, sometimes between brackets, which apparently refers to a list of stars; a total of 83 are named.
